CSS3中的陰影效果可以通過box-shadow屬性實現。但是,當我們嘗試在網頁中添加陰影卻發現陰影無法呈現出來時,怎么辦呢?在這里,我們來看一下可能導致CSS3陰影無效的幾種情況。
p { box-shadow: 10px 10px 5px #888888; }
1.瀏覽器版本過低
如果你的瀏覽器版本太低,可能沒有完全支持CSS3,那么就無法顯示陰影效果。解決方法:升級瀏覽器或使用其他的CSS屬性替換box-shadow。
2.語法錯誤
如果在編寫CSS3陰影效果的代碼時出現語法錯誤,也會導致陰影無效。解決方法:仔細檢查代碼,確保語法正確無誤。需要注意的是,有時候陰影效果出現問題是因為其他CSS屬性與box-shadow沖突了,需要對其他屬性進行調整。
3.不支持透明度
CSS3陰影效果在設置透明度時,有些瀏覽器可能不支持。解決方法:嘗試調整透明度的值,或者使用其他屬性來替代透明度。
4.框架或插件的影響
如果框架或插件對CSS樣式屬性進行了修改,可能也會導致CSS3陰影無效。解決方法:檢查網頁使用的框架和插件,確保它們不會對CSS3樣式屬性造成影響。
總結:
以上幾種情況是導致CSS3陰影無效的主要原因。在使用CSS3陰影效果時,需要仔細檢查代碼,避免出現錯誤。如果問題仍然存在,可以嘗試使用其他的CSS屬性來替代box-shadow,實現相似的效果。